Economic Indicators of the College Station-Bryan MSA, June 2021

The Business-Cycle Index increased by 0.3% from March 2021 to April 2021. The revised local unemployment rate decreased from 5.4% to 5.3% in April. Local nonfarm employment decreased slightly by 0.5% in April and was 5.2% below its February 2020 pre-pandemic level. Real taxable sales increased 2.2% from March to April and was 4.6% higher than it was in February 2020. In College Station-Bryan, quarterly total wages were higher in the fourth quarter of 2020, recovering from a decrease in quarterly wages in the first three quarters of 2020. The number of travelers out of Easterwood Airport continued to rise and in May was 80% of the number in May of 2019.
